The Chukchi creation myth tells that the first bird Raven flew through a great expanse and created landmasses, but the world was dark. He asked the other birds for help and only the tiny snow bunting could peck a hole in the sky large enough for the Sun to emerge. #SkyhorseCarousel
I love the nested, symmetric patterns in this piece, typically fashioned out of brown and white reindeer fur from this culture. The top border is designed to look like reindeer horns. And I find the little flower slightly anthropomorphic and charming. #SkyhorseCarousel
